“Grand Theft Auto: Vice City Stories” is one of the standout titles for the PSP, delivering the full Grand Theft Auto experience on a handheld system. Set in the same world as Vice City from the PS2, this game allowed players to explore the neon-lit streets, engage in intense action sequences, and experience the criminal underworld of Vice City. The story revolves around Victor Vance, a soldier who finds himself embroiled in the seedy underworld of drugs and gang warfare. The game’s open-world design, along with its excellent storytelling and memorable soundtrack, makes it a must-play for fans of the franchise.
For fans of tactical RPGs, “Disgaea: Afternoon of Darkness” is a must-have for the PSP. This game offers deep, strategic combat and an engaging narrative, following the story of Laharl, a young demon prince who must reclaim his throne. The game is known for its humor, over-the-top characters, and an insane level of depth in terms of character progression and battle mechanics. The turn-based strategy gameplay is addictive, and the vast number of customization options for characters provides hours of replayability. “Disgaea: Afternoon of Darkness” remains one of the most beloved tactical RPGs for the PSP and is considered a classic of the genre.
“Final Fantasy VII: Crisis Core” is another iconic PSP game that’s still cherished by fans. A prequel to the legendary Final Fantasy VII, this action RPG follows Zack Fair, a SOLDIER operative who plays a pivotal role in the events leading up to the original game. The game features real-time combat, a unique slot-based leveling system, and an emotional story that expands upon the lore of the Final Fantasy VII universe. The character of Zack has become a fan favorite, and “Crisis Core” remains one of the most memorable handheld titles ever released.
For those looking for an action-packed adventure with a rich story, “God of War: Ghost of Sparta” is a standout PSP game. This entry in the God of War franchise takes players on a journey through Greek mythology as Kratos struggles with his past and battles against gods, titans, and mythological creatures. The game delivers the fast-paced, visceral combat that fans love, along with stunning visuals for the PSP. “Ghost of Sparta” also delves into Kratos’ personal struggles, making it a more emotionally resonant experience compared to the other titles in the series.
Finally, “Patapon” is a unique and creative title that stands out for its rhythm-based gameplay. Players control a tribe of small creatures, guiding them through battle by tapping the screen to a rhythmic beat. The game’s charming art style, catchy soundtrack, and addictive mechanics made it an instant hit. “Patapon” offers a fresh and innovative gameplay experience that is unlike anything else on the PSP, and it remains one of the most original games ever released for the platform.
